Ollama
Last updated: 18 December 2025What is Ollama?
Ollama is a powerful open-source tool designed to make running the latest large language models accessible and private. Unlike cloud solutions that require internet connectivity and potentially raise data privacy concerns, Ollama empowers users to download and operate a variety of advanced LLMs—such as Llama 2, Phi, and Fr—to their local devices for quick, secure, and highly customizable AI experiences.
The platform stands out for its simplicity and developer-friendly features, supporting both command-line operations and API integrations. Ollama is tailored for individuals who want total control over their AI workflows, making advanced language models available even on standard consumer hardware, without the need for expensive GPUs or complex setup procedures.
Key Features:
-
Local Model Execution:
Run robust LLMs directly on your own device, ensuring data privacy and eliminating dependency on external servers or cloud APIs. -
Wide Model Compatibility:
Supports a broad variety of popular models including Llama 2, CodeLlama, Mistral, and more, as well as custom and fine-tuned models tailored to your needs. -
Simple Containerization:
Ollama uses a Docker-like command structure, enabling seamless import/export and management of models with simple commands for installation and updates. -
API and CLI Integration:
Offers a RESTful API and command-line interface, making integration into development pipelines, scripts, and third-party apps straightforward and programmable. -
Efficient Resource Management:
Optimized to run efficiently even on consumer-grade hardware, with smart memory usage and optional GPU acceleration for faster inference where available.
What makes Ollama unique?
Ollama differentiates itself through a dual focus on privacy and user accessibility. Few platforms make it as easy to run cutting-edge LLMs locally on a laptop or desktop, which is crucial for users dealing with sensitive data or working in offline or air-gapped environments. The containerization approach, reminiscent of Docker, also makes switching, versioning, and managing models highly streamlined.
Another standout feature is the platform’s support for an ever-growing list of both open-source and proprietary models, as well as the ability to pull models directly via simple commands. Its performance optimization for everyday hardware removes critical barriers to entry for developers and small businesses who lack access to large compute clusters.
Pros and Cons
Who is using Ollama?
Developers and Tinkerers: Ideal for developers seeking to prototype, fine-tune, or deploy AI functionality within apps or scripts, with full control over model versioning and integration.
Privacy-Focused Professionals: Perfect for lawyers, doctors, or researchers who require the assurance that sensitive data never leaves their local machine.
Educators and Students: A great tool for academic purposes, allowing students and teachers to experiment with AI models hands-on without cloud costs or internet requirements.
Product Evolution Timeline
Ollama began as a niche tool enabling local LLM inference and has rapidly grown in popularity due to the boom in generative AI. Early versions primarily focused on making Llama-based models accessible on laptops and desktops.
Over time, Ollama’s library of supported models has expanded significantly, with ongoing improvements to resource utilization and developer documentation, and the addition of both CLI and API interfaces.
Recent updates feature improved compatibility with new LLM architectures, expanded hardware support, and greater emphasis on the Docker-like user experience, making model publishing and sharing easier than ever.
Pricing
| Plan | Price | About |
| Free | $0 | Ollama is completely free and open-source for all users. |
Verdict
Ollama is a standout platform for anyone interested in AI-powered language models but concerned with privacy, cost, or accessibility. Its open-source nature, local execution, and broad model support make it a game changer, particularly for independent developers, privacy professionals, and educational settings.
While it doesn't offer the instant scalability of cloud solutions and may be constrained by local hardware limitations, Ollama provides a robust, user-friendly alternative for most personal and professional LLM needs. For users who value privacy and direct control, Ollama is highly recommended.